Comparative cytogenetic mapping of COL14A1, the gene for human and mouse collagen XIV.
Authors:M Imhof  B Trueb
Institution:M.E. Müller-Institute, University of Bern, Switzerland.
Abstract:Utilizing the FISH technique, the gene for collagen XIV was mapped in the human and the mouse genome. The human gene (COL14A1) was assigned to chromosome bands 8q23-->q24.1. This assignment is in agreement with the localization of the undulin gene (UND), whose product has been suggested to be a variant of collagen XIV. The mouse gene (Col14a1) was assigned to chromosome 15 band D. Thus, collagen XIV represents another example of a gene that belongs to human/mouse homology group 90.
